Elevation Recruitment Group is seeking a proactive and detail-oriented HR Assistant for a full-time, permanent role in Castleford. The successful candidate will support the full employee lifecycle with a strong emphasis on onboarding and recruitment.
- Managing communications with candidates
- Conducting initial screening calls
- Providing administrative support in Employee Relations
This position offers hybrid working, including work from home on Fridays, flexible start times, and additional benefits such as onsite free car parking.

How to prepare for a job interview at Elevation Recruitment Group
✨Know the Role Inside Out
Before your interview, make sure you thoroughly understand the responsibilities of the HR Assistant role. Familiarise yourself with the onboarding and recruitment processes, as well as any relevant legislation. This will help you answer questions confidently and show that you're genuinely interested in the position.
✨Prepare for Screening Calls
Since you'll be conducting initial screening calls, practice how you would approach these conversations. Think about the key qualities you’d look for in a candidate and prepare some example questions. This will demonstrate your proactive nature and readiness to take on the role.
✨Showcase Your Attention to Detail
As an HR Assistant, attention to detail is crucial. Bring examples of how you've successfully managed communications or administrative tasks in the past. Highlight any experience you have with maintaining accurate records or managing sensitive information, as this will resonate well with the interviewers.
✨Embrace the Hybrid Work Culture
With the role offering hybrid working, be prepared to discuss how you manage your time and productivity when working from home. Share any strategies you use to stay organised and connected with your team, as this will show that you can thrive in a flexible work environment.
